Karriereweg

The dynamic world of human rights activism in the UK is teeming with opportunities for professionals to contribute their skills and passion towards creating meaningful change. The demand for dedicated professionals in this field has led to an increasing number of roles, each with its unique set of responsibilities and competencies. Let's explore the current job market trends and visualise the percentage distribution of key roles in human rights activism through a 3D pie chart. The data displayed in the chart is derived from our Masterclass Certificate in Human Rights Activism: Connected Systems, which focuses on equipping learners with the necessary skills and knowledge to excel in this field. *A human rights lawyer (45%) plays a crucial role in advocating for the legal rights of individuals and communities, ensuring that laws and regulations uphold the principles of equality and justice.* *A policy analyst (25%) conducts research and analysis to inform policy decisions, working closely with government bodies and NGOs to ensure that human rights remain a priority in policy discussions and implementation.* *A human rights advocate (15%) works closely with affected communities, providing support and raising awareness of human rights issues, whilst lobbying for policy changes that promote and protect human rights.* *A non-profit program manager (10%) oversees the planning, implementation, and evaluation of programs and projects that aim to promote human rights and social justice, ensuring that resources are effectively allocated to maximise impact.* *A lobbyist (5%) uses their expertise and network to influence policy decisions, working closely with key stakeholders to ensure that human rights remain a priority in legislative processes.* Understanding the distribution of these roles in the human rights activism landscape offers aspiring professionals valuable insights for career growth and specialisation. By staying informed about job market trends, one can strategically develop their skills and align their career trajectory with the most relevant and in-demand roles in the field.
